Why Is Chimney Sweeping So Important?
Chimney sweeping is more than just brushing soot off the walls of your flue – it’s about keeping your home and family safer, your fireplace working as effectively as possible, and your investment protected for the long term. Over time, creosote, ash, and even outdoor debris like leaves or bird nests can build up inside your chimney, reducing airflow and creating fire hazards.
When we sweep your chimney, we:
- Remove flammable creosote deposits that could ignite and cause a chimney fire.
- Clear out obstructions so smoke and gases can vent properly.
- Look for signs of moisture entry or hidden structural damage.
- Provide honest, educated recommendations if we notice issues that need further care.

How Often Should I Have My Chimney Swept?
The National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) recommends that chimneys, fireplaces, and vents be inspected at least once per year. If you use your fireplace often during the winter months, we typically suggest sweeping once per year – and even more frequently if heavy usage or burning unseasoned wood creates faster creosote buildup.
What Happens if I Skip Sweeping for a Season?
Neglecting chimney sweeping can cause problems faster than many homeowners expect. Even a single season of buildup can restrict draft, allow smoke to spill into your living room, and create conditions where creosote hardens into a highly flammable glaze. Moisture from Bellevue’s frequent rain can also interact with soot, leading to accelerated masonry decay.
Can Pollen, Leaves, or Rainwater Affect My Chimney?
Yes, seasonal changes can impact your chimney in ways you might not think about. Spring pollen and autumn leaves can settle in the flue, creating partial blockages. Bellevue’s wet climate means water can enter unprotected chimneys, and when mixed with soot, it creates acidic residue that damages mortar joints. Sweeping allows us to catch these problems before they escalate.
Does Chimney Sweeping Help With Smoke Problems?
Absolutely. If your fireplace has started smoking into your home, it might not be just the wind or your damper. Blockages, heavy creosote buildup, or even animal nesting can restrict draft. A professional sweep clears the pathway, restores airflow, and helps your fireplace vent more effectively.
